Did you know?

Periphyton communities are used in aquaculture food production systems for the removal of solid and dissolved pollutants. Their performance in filtration is established and their application as aquacultural feed is being researched. Periphyton serves as an indicator of water quality because: It has a naturally high number of species. It has a fast response to changes.
